Roquefort-the-Bédoule

See also: Roquefort

Roquefort-the-Bédoule is a common French, located in the department of the Rhone delta and the area Provence-Alp-Coast of Azure. Its inhabitants is called Bédoulens.

Geography

The village of Roquefort-the-Bédoule is nested in north of Blackcurrant, Ceyreste and Cadière d' Azur, with the south of Aubagne, Géménos and Cuges-the-Pines, with the east of Carnoux-in-Provence and the west of Castellet.

Roquefort Bédoule profits from a marked relief, whose altitude varies from 185 m to 563 m, of the plain at the top. Its culminating point offers an imposing sight on the gulf of Marseilles, the creeks and bays of Blackcurrant and Ciotat, to the Cape Sicié. The commune extends on 3225 hectares of which more half of hill.

The surface of the commune of Roquefort-the-Bédoule represents 31,1 km ², that is to say a density of 152,2 inhabitants per km ².

The geographical coordinates are of 43° 15 ' of Northern latitude and 5° 37 ' of Western longitude

History

Dependence of the Abbey of Saint-Victor of Marseilles during centuries, the village of Roquefort is created at the 7th century, the village develops on the peaks dominating bays of Ciotat and Cassis. A complete whole with a fortress, a vault of the 12th century and the village under the fortifications still testify to this establishment.

Gone down in the plain and developing an agricultural activity the borough from Roquefort lives in the prerogative of the marquis de Villeneuve of his agricultural activity and wine.

At the 19th century, with the crossroads of the 4 roads between Aubagne, Ciotat, Cuges-the-Pines and Cassis, with the hamlet of Bédoule, a second village center develops. Little by little a village is created by lodging the workmen of Italian origin working in the Blackcurrant cement factory.

The population develops and is fixed around the " four ways " to the place says Bédoule in particular because of the development of industries of lime and cements (expansion due to the Marquis de Villeneuve, who with engineers Roux and Tocchi develops a manufactoring process). In 1891 construction begins from a church, property of Madam de Villeneuve, set up in parish church in 1912, the church Sainte Roseline. The town hall, the schools, are transferred to Bédoule and the Commune becomes " ROQUEFORT BEDOULE" in 1918.

In the Thirties, the working borough takes the step on the old agricultural village of Roquefort and form the commune of Roquefort-the-Bédoule.

After one period of drowsiness, highway connection with Marseilles and the inter-commune development make it possible to give to the village its pace of commune of lodging of the metropolis phocéenne.

Places and monuments

  • Castle and village of Roquefort (9th-12th century)

1- The Holy site of the vault Andre. It is mentioned in 1143 pennies name " Notre Dame de Julhans" , but it is also called Saint Andre de Julhans or Notre Dame de Sécheresse. It with the Middle Ages is surrounded by some dwellings, and will be abandoned at the 17th century. Its restoration started with an association has just been completed by the General advice which in is owner.

2- Old Roquefort. With the the Middle Ages, the village (of which there remain only vestiges) is built around a vault, inside fortifications, with the top of a rock bar which overhangs the current hamlet of Roquefort. This site is inhabited until the 17th century, at which time the population, made safe, goes down in the valley to create, with the place known as " Jas Broken " , Roquefort around the church Saint Jean Baptist, of the school and the town hall (currently city hall annex).
